## Term Sheet — Brellick Systems (Managers Only)

Brellick Systems has delivered a revised term sheet for the Quillmark integration partnership. Key changes: a three-year exclusivity window, revenue share raised to 14%, and joint support obligations starting in Halden. Legal review concludes Friday; department heads should flag resourcing conflicts before then. Context for the exclusivity clause is summarized below.

confidential, kahop-yahap: Project Weniel slips by six weeks because of the staffing delay.

## Ownership

This section exists because of the Larkspur cache incident, where stale entries in the Quillbridge edge layer served revoked credentials for up to six hours. The postmortem identified missing invalidation hooks on the tenant-deletion path. All cache TTL and invalidation logic in this repository now has a single accountable owner, whose approval is required for changes. That owner is named below.

signatory, yahog-badug: Quenix Ulaael

Subject: Support Outsourcing — Update for Sales Leads

Team, we've shortlisted Corvalent Services to handle tier-one support for the Lumastra product range starting Q3. In-house staff shift to escalations only. Expect customer questions during transition; talking points follow next week. Please review the confidential planning note appended directly below this message.

board note of yahog-haduf: Only 5 of the 120 pilot accounts renewed Quenwyn, so a churn review is set for October 1.